
Resting painful muscles is essential for recovery and preventing further injury, and it involves a combination of strategies to promote healing and reduce inflammation. Start by ceasing any activity that exacerbates the pain, allowing the muscles to recover from strain or overuse. Applying the RICE method—rest, ice, compression, and elevation—can significantly alleviate discomfort and swelling, particularly in the first 48 hours. Gentle stretching and light movement, such as walking, can improve blood flow and flexibility without overtaxing the muscles. Incorporating heat therapy after the initial acute phase can relax tight muscles and enhance circulation. Additionally, staying hydrated, maintaining proper nutrition, and ensuring adequate sleep are crucial for muscle repair. Over-the-counter pain relievers or anti-inflammatory medications may provide temporary relief, but consulting a healthcare professional is advisable for persistent or severe pain. By combining these approaches, individuals can effectively rest and rejuvenate their muscles, fostering a quicker return to normal activities.

Warm-up and Cool-down Techniques: Essential for preventing muscle pain and promoting recovery before and after exercise
Muscle pain after exercise is often preventable with proper warm-up and cool-down routines. These preparatory and recovery phases are not just optional add-ons but critical components of any fitness regimen. A dynamic warm-up increases blood flow to muscles, elevates heart rate, and enhances joint mobility, reducing the risk of strains and tears. Similarly, a cool-down gradually lowers the heart rate, helps remove lactic acid, and minimizes post-exercise stiffness. Skipping these steps can lead to prolonged soreness, decreased performance, and even injury, making them indispensable for anyone serious about their physical health.
Consider the warm-up as a wake-up call for your muscles. Start with 5–10 minutes of light cardio, such as jogging or cycling, to elevate your core temperature. Follow this with dynamic stretches like leg swings, arm circles, or lunges with a twist, targeting the muscle groups you’ll use during your workout. For example, if you’re lifting weights, incorporate movements like hip bridges or shoulder dislocations to activate key muscle chains. Avoid static stretching during this phase, as it can temporarily reduce muscle strength and power. The goal is to mimic the motions of your workout, preparing your body for the demands ahead.
The cool-down, on the other hand, is about easing your body back to a resting state. Spend 5–10 minutes performing low-intensity activities like walking or gentle cycling to help your heart rate return to normal. Incorporate static stretches here, holding each stretch for 15–30 seconds to improve flexibility and reduce muscle tension. Foam rolling can also be highly effective during this phase, as it aids in breaking up muscle knots and promoting circulation. For instance, rolling your quads, hamstrings, and calves after a run can significantly reduce next-day soreness. Hydration and light protein intake post-workout further support muscle repair and recovery.
A comparative analysis of athletes who consistently warm up and cool down versus those who don’t reveals striking differences. Studies show that proper warm-ups can enhance performance by up to 20%, while cool-downs reduce delayed onset muscle soreness (DOMS) by as much as 30%. For older adults or individuals with pre-existing conditions, these routines are even more critical, as they help mitigate the risk of injury and ensure safer exercise participation. Ignoring these practices not only hampers recovery but can also lead to chronic issues like tendinitis or muscle imbalances.

Stretching and Foam Rolling: Relieves tension, improves flexibility, and accelerates muscle healing effectively
Muscle pain often stems from tightness and reduced blood flow, which can hinder recovery and limit mobility. Stretching and foam rolling address these issues directly by increasing circulation, breaking up adhesions in muscle tissue, and promoting relaxation. Unlike passive rest, these active recovery methods engage the body’s natural healing processes, making them essential tools for anyone experiencing muscle soreness or stiffness.
Consider foam rolling as a self-administered deep tissue massage. Using a firm foam roller, apply gentle pressure to the affected muscle group, pausing on tender spots for 20–30 seconds. For example, if your quadriceps are tight, position the roller under your thighs and slowly roll from hip to knee. Repeat this process 2–3 times per muscle group, 3–4 times per week. Pair this with dynamic stretching—movements that mimic the muscle’s full range of motion, such as leg swings or arm circles—to further enhance flexibility and reduce tension.
The science behind these techniques is compelling. Stretching improves muscle elasticity, reducing the risk of injury and alleviating chronic pain. Foam rolling, meanwhile, stimulates myofascial release, which targets the connective tissue surrounding muscles. Studies show that combining these methods can significantly decrease delayed onset muscle soreness (DOMS) and improve recovery time by up to 24 hours post-exercise. For older adults or those with limited mobility, modified stretches and softer foam rollers can provide similar benefits without strain.
However, caution is key. Overstretching or applying excessive pressure during foam rolling can exacerbate injuries. Always start with light pressure and gradual movements, especially if you’re new to these practices. Avoid rolling directly on joints or bony areas, and never force a stretch beyond your comfort level. For best results, incorporate these techniques into a consistent routine, ideally after workouts or during rest days, to maintain muscle health and prevent future discomfort.

Hydration and Nutrition: Proper hydration and nutrient intake reduce inflammation and support muscle repair
Muscle pain often stems from microscopic tears and inflammation, a natural response to physical stress. However, prolonged inflammation delays recovery and exacerbates discomfort. Here’s where hydration and nutrition step in as silent healers. Water acts as a transport system, flushing out waste products like lactic acid while delivering essential nutrients to repair tissues. Simultaneously, anti-inflammatory foods and muscle-repairing nutrients accelerate healing. Without adequate hydration and targeted nutrition, even rest and inactivity may fall short in alleviating pain.
Consider this: dehydration thickens the blood, reducing circulation and oxygen delivery to muscles, which prolongs soreness. Adults should aim for 2.7 to 3.7 liters of water daily, adjusting for activity level, climate, and sweat loss. For instance, a 60-minute intense workout requires an additional 1.5 to 2.5 cups of water. Pair hydration with electrolyte-rich drinks (not sugary sports drinks) to restore sodium, potassium, and magnesium lost through sweat. A pinch of sea salt in water or coconut water post-workout can suffice for most individuals.
Nutrition plays an equally critical role, with certain foods acting as natural anti-inflammatories. Omega-3 fatty acids, found in fatty fish like salmon and flaxseeds, reduce inflammation markers like cytokines. Aim for 2-3 servings of fatty fish weekly or supplement with 1,000 mg of fish oil daily. Antioxidants—vitamins C and E, and polyphenols in berries, spinach, and nuts—neutralize free radicals generated during exercise. A post-workout smoothie with spinach, blueberries, and almond butter combines protein, healthy fats, and antioxidants for optimal recovery.
Protein is the cornerstone of muscle repair, providing amino acids like leucine to rebuild tissue. Consume 20-30 grams of high-quality protein within an hour post-exercise; Greek yogurt, chicken breast, or a protein shake are excellent choices. For plant-based diets, combine legumes and grains to achieve complete protein profiles. Avoid excessive processed foods and sugars, which spike inflammation and hinder recovery. Instead, prioritize whole, nutrient-dense meals to fuel repair processes.
Practical implementation is key. Carry a reusable water bottle with time markers to track intake, and set reminders if needed. Meal prep anti-inflammatory snacks like turmeric-roasted chickpeas or chia seed pudding for convenience. For those over 50, whose muscle repair slows with age, increasing protein intake to 1.2-1.5 grams per kilogram of body weight daily can counteract age-related muscle loss. Rest and Sleep: Adequate sleep and rest days allow muscles to recover and rebuild strength
Sleep is the body’s most potent recovery tool, yet it’s often overlooked in muscle recovery discussions. During deep sleep, the body releases growth hormone (GH), which stimulates muscle repair and cell regeneration. Studies show that adults who get 7–9 hours of uninterrupted sleep per night experience faster recovery from muscle soreness compared to those who sleep less. For athletes or active individuals, prioritizing sleep isn’t just a suggestion—it’s a necessity. Without it, even the most rigorous training regimens yield suboptimal results.
Rest days, however, are equally critical and often misunderstood. They aren’t about inactivity but strategic recovery. A rest day doesn’t mean lying motionless on the couch; it’s about engaging in low-impact activities like walking, stretching, or yoga. These activities increase blood flow to muscles, reducing stiffness and promoting healing. For example, a 20-minute walk on a rest day can improve circulation as effectively as a light jog, without the added strain. The key is to listen to your body—if muscles feel tender, opt for gentler movements rather than pushing through pain.
The interplay between sleep and rest days is where true recovery happens. Sleep provides the hormonal foundation for repair, while rest days allow muscles to utilize those resources efficiently. For instance, a study published in the *Journal of Sports Sciences* found that athletes who combined adequate sleep with structured rest days saw a 20% improvement in performance over those who focused solely on training. This synergy highlights why both elements are non-negotiable for muscle recovery.
Practical implementation is straightforward but requires discipline. Aim for a consistent sleep schedule, even on weekends, to regulate your body’s internal clock. Create a pre-sleep routine—dim lights, avoid screens, and incorporate relaxation techniques like deep breathing. On rest days, plan activities that promote recovery without overexertion. For older adults or those with chronic pain, shorter naps (20–30 minutes) can supplement nighttime sleep, boosting GH levels without disrupting the sleep cycle. Heat and Cold Therapy: Alternating heat packs and ice reduces pain, swelling, and soreness
Muscle pain, whether from intense workouts, injury, or chronic conditions, often leaves us seeking immediate relief. One effective yet underutilized method is alternating heat and cold therapy. This dynamic duo works synergistically to reduce pain, swelling, and soreness by leveraging the unique properties of temperature extremes. Heat dilates blood vessels, increasing circulation and relaxing tight muscles, while cold constricts them, numbing pain and reducing inflammation. Together, they create a powerful cycle of healing.
To implement this therapy, start with heat application for 15–20 minutes. Use a heating pad, warm towel, or hot water bottle set at a comfortable temperature—never hot enough to burn the skin. This initial warmth prepares the muscles by loosening stiffness and promoting blood flow. Follow this with cold therapy for 10–15 minutes using an ice pack wrapped in a thin cloth to prevent frostbite. The cold reduces swelling and numbs the area, providing immediate pain relief. Alternate between heat and cold 2–3 times per session, ending with cold to minimize inflammation. This method is particularly effective for acute injuries or post-exercise soreness.
While this therapy is generally safe for adults, caution is advised for individuals with circulatory issues, diabetes, or skin sensitivities. Always monitor the skin for redness or discomfort during application. For chronic conditions, consult a healthcare professional to tailor the approach to your needs. Pregnant individuals and children under 12 should avoid prolonged heat or cold exposure without medical guidance. Practical tips include keeping ice packs in the freezer for convenience and using microwaveable heat packs for consistent warmth.
